Not really. People stood in lines for Windows 95. I don't think I ever heard a complaint specifically about that OS. 2000 brought the 95 interface to the NT kernel. XP got mild criticism for looking childish, but people liked it as a stability improvement from 95 and 98.
Vista was the first Microsoft OS that saw a lot of backlash. It was more secure, but ran slowly on anything that wasn't very new hardware. 7 was widely enjoyed, 8 was mixed (very tolerable with something like ClassicShell), 10 was beloved, and 11 is widely hated for a huge variety of reasons.
Can you find someone with a complaint about any of these OSes? Sure, but that's meaningless. The fact is that MS has released both beloved and hated OSes, and Vista is the only one to receive as much hate as 11.
